Instone Real Estate Group SE is a leading German real estate developer specializing in residential properties. The company focuses on creating modern urban living spaces, including rental apartments, condominiums, and publicly subsidized housing. It also revitalizes historic buildings and designs contemporary urban districts. Instone serves a diverse range of clients, including public sector entities, individual homebuyers, and institutional investors. Founded in 1991 and headquartered in Essen, Germany, the company has established itself as a key player in Germanys residential real estate market. Web URL: https://www.instone.de
